Is Covington or Las Vegas Metro Safer?
According to crimebycity.com's analysis of 2024 FBI data, Covington is safer than Las Vegas Metro (Safety Score 67/100 vs 19/100), with a total crime rate of 1,185 per 100,000 versus 3,053 for Las Vegas Metro — 61% lower. Covington has lower rates in 7 of 7 crime categories.
The biggest difference is in murder, where Covington has a 100% lower rate.
Note: Las Vegas Metro is 147.5x larger by coverage, which can affect crime rate comparisons. Larger cities tend to report higher rates due to density and more comprehensive reporting.

Detailed Crime Rate Comparison
| Crime Type | Covington | Las Vegas Metro |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Crime Rate | 1,185.5 | 3,052.7 | -1,867.3 |
| Violent Crime Rate | 171.8 | 430.0 | -258.2 |
| Murder Rate | 0.0 | 6.2 | -6.2 |
| Rape Rate | 17.2 | 51.6 | -34.4 |
| Robbery Rate | 8.6 | 64.8 | -56.3 |
| Aggravated Assault Rate | 146.0 | 307.2 | -161.1 |
| Property Crime Rate | 1,013.7 | 2,622.7 | -1,609.1 |
| Burglary Rate | 154.6 | 461.5 | -306.9 |
| Larceny-Theft Rate | 807.5 | 1,564.5 | -757.0 |
| Motor Vehicle Theft Rate | 51.5 | 596.7 | -545.2 |
All rates per 100,000 residents. Source: FBI UCR 2024.
